    Relay Fails to Trip Possible Causes: Incorrect settings, faulty wiring, or a defective relay. One of the common issues encountered in protection relays is incorrect settings. Protection relays are programmable devices, and their settings must be carefully configured to match the characteristics of the power system they are protecting.
